isympy-common: Python shell for SymPy

 SymPy is a Python library for symbolic mathematics (manipulation). It aims to
 become a full-featured computer algebra system (CAS) while keeping the code as
 simple as possible in order to be comprehensible and easily extensible. SymPy
 is written entirely in Python and does not require any external libraries,
 except optionally for plotting support.
 .
 This support package contains the common isympy Python script,
 a wrapper for SymPy which can be invoked with python3.
 .
 Install the isympy3 package to ensure all required dependencies
 are loaded.
